Wealthy and beautiful Lady Phillipa Benning is clearly the ruler of the ton in Kate Noble’s historical romance “Revealed.” After overhearing a conversation between Marcus Worth and the Director of the War Department, she is convinced that Worth is the notorious spy the Blue Raven. Phillipa decides that it would be the coup of the London season to reveal his identity at her annual ball. In exchange for his cooperation, Phillipa helps Worth gain admission to many ton events, as he is convinced that a French agent is poised to take deadly action at an event. Phillipa, initially haughty and snobbish, proves herself to be a capable assistant to Marcus, and a witty and caring person. I enjoyed the mystery and humor in this story as well as, of course, the romance between Marcus and Phillipa.
